Game Recap: Women's Volleyball |

#17 Cardinals Down Fairmont State, 3-0

WHEELING, W.Va. -- No. 17 Wheeling University proved to be too much for Fairmont State in a 3-0 victory (25-16, 25-22, 25-19) over the Falcons at the McDonough Center on Friday evening in Mountain East Conference action.
 
With the victory, Wheeling improves to 22-3 overall and 10-0 in MEC play. Fairmont State falls to 11-13 overall and 4-6 in league play.
 
Wheeling recorded a .383 hitting percentage in the win and committed just 11 total errors. The Cardinals also held a 7-5 advantage in total blocks.
 
Fairmont State had two players reach double-figures in the match, including a double-double performance from Julia DiPaola with 11 kills and 10 digs. Emma Mobley also chipped in 10 kills and seven digs, and Taylor Wisniewski added seven kills and two block assists for the Falcons. Lily Keber guided the Fairmont State attack with 34 assists.
 
Fairmont State had a .214 hitting percentage in the setback.
 
Cassie Meyer and Breanna Kramer led the Cardinals after recording double-doubles in the win. Meyer finished the afternoon with 21 kills and 16 digs, while Kramer chipped in 17 total kills and 11 digs. Audrey Francis also added 12 digs, and Stephanie Sylvester passed out 51 assists to lead the Wheeling attack.
 
Abby Strait and Allonda Watkins each tallied four blocks apiece for the Cardinals.
 
Fairmont State will return to action on Saturday at 1 p.m. against West Liberty at the ASRC.
